โ€ข Fundamentals of Coaching: Introduction to coaching principles, roles and responsibilities of a coach, and creating a positive coaching environment.
โ€ข Non-Traditional Sports Overview: Overview of non-traditional sports, their benefits, and how they differ from traditional sports.
โ€ข Safety and Risk Management: Techniques for ensuring safety during non-traditional sports, emergency procedures, and risk management strategies.
โ€ข Inclusive Coaching: Strategies for inclusive coaching, addressing diversity, and promoting equality in non-traditional sports.
โ€ข Sport-Specific Coaching Techniques: Techniques and tactics specific to non-traditional sports, including equipment, rules, and gameplay.
โ€ข Mental Preparation and Performance: Techniques for mental preparation, building confidence, and improving performance in non-traditional sports.
โ€ข Training and Conditioning: Developing training programs, conditioning, and injury prevention strategies for non-traditional sports.
โ€ข Coaching Ethics and Professionalism: Understanding ethical considerations, professional behavior, and codes of conduct for coaches.
โ€ข Assessment and Evaluation: Strategies for assessing and evaluating athlete performance, providing feedback, and setting goals in non-traditional sports.
